A sailor from a merchant ship has been missing since Wednesday evening. Around 9:45 p.m., the Etel Regional Operational Center for Surveillance and Rescue (CROSS) was alerted to the disappearance of one of the 22 members of the crew of the merchant ship "Federal Mayumi", which was 139 km west of the island of Oléron.

"Upon receipt of the alert, the disappearance of the sailor seems to be several hours old," said Atlantic Maritime Prefecture on Thursday. "The Cross Etel immediately broadcast a warning message and engaged in research the" Cayman "helicopter of the French Navy, embarked on the" Brittany "frigate already at sea off the French coast. "

Research suspended this Thursday morning

After several hours of research, "and lack of new elements", the Maritime Prefect of the Atlantic decided this Thursday morning, at 4:50 am, "to suspend the research by directed means".

The "Federal Mayumi", a 200 m long bulk carrier, flying the flag of the Marshall Islands, is coming from Montreal (Canada) and going to Bordeaux.
